    Genting Island offers a thrilling escape with a mix of...

    Genting Island offers a thrilling escape with a mix of adventure, culture, and indulgence. The theme parks are the crown jewel—bursting with adrenaline-pumping rides and family-friendly attractions that keep the energy high. The cable car ride is a serene contrast, gliding above lush rainforest with panoramic views that feel almost cinematic. At the heart of the island’s spiritual charm lies the Chin Swee Chinese Temple, a peaceful sanctuary nestled in the clouds, rich with intricate carvings and cultural symbolism. For those craving retail therapy, the outlet mall delivers with top brands at discounted prices, while dining options range from sizzling street food to upscale international cuisine. Genting Island masterfully blends nature, entertainment, and tradition, making it a must-visit for thrill-seekers, culture lovers, and shopaholics alike. Whether you're chasing rollercoasters or quiet moments, this mountaintop retreat has something for every kind of traveler.
